The Scotland Flag is primarily blue, standardized as a medium shade, specified as Pantone 300, though earlier variations of the flag used shades of blue ranging from sky blue to navy blue. White bands stretch from each corner of the rectangular flag, forming an X-shaped cross. Whether you are a student, researcher, or business professional, this t...The United Kingdom is bordered to the south by the English Channel, which separates it from continental Europe, and to the west by the Irish Sea and North Atlantic Ocean. To the east, the North Sea divides the UK from Scandinavia and the rest of continental Europe. The UK encompasses a total area of approximately 242,495 km 2 (93,628 mi 2 ).

(Source: UN World Population Prospects) Country. Pop.The Orkney Islands are an archipelago of over 70 islands some 10 miles off the north tip of mainland Scotland. They've been settled since the Neolithic period and have a remarkable collection of standing stones, early settlements and burial cairns, inscribed on the UNESCO World Heritage List. Overview. Map.
